There are three main types of IoT devices: consumer, commercial, and industrial.
Consumer IoT devices: Smart home devices like thermostats, lights, and security cameras.
Commercial IoT devices: Smart meters, asset tracking systems, and connected vending machines.
Industrial IoT devices: Sensors and actuators used in manufacturing, agriculture, and healthcare.

C is a programming language used to create software and operating systems.
C is a low-level language that allows direct access to computer hardware.
It is used to create efficient and fast programs.
C is the foundation for many other programming languages such as C++, Java, and Python.
Examples of C programs include operating systems, device drivers, and video games.
